Compressor ported shroud with particle separator

A ported shroud for a compressor associated with a gas turbine engine includes a primary inlet configured to be in fluid communication with the compressor, and the primary inlet is defined to extend along a central axis of the ported shroud. The ported shroud includes a bellmouth that surrounds the primary inlet, and a port plenum configured to be in fluid communication with the compressor. The port plenum extends along an axis that is transverse to the central axis of the ported shroud and transverse to a direction of fluid flow. The port plenum has a port plenum inlet defined about the axis, and the port plenum inlet is defined through the bellmouth such that a tortuous path is defined to the port plenum inlet. The port plenum including a port plenum outlet downstream from the port plenum inlet configured to be in fluid communication with the compressor.

NACELLE SHORT INLET
20170298954 · 2017-10-19 ·

A fan assembly for a gas turbine engine includes a fan including a plurality of fan blades. Each fan blade extends radially outwardly from a fan hub to a blade tip. The plurality of blade tips define a fan diameter. A nacelle surrounds the fan and defines a fan inlet upstream of the fan, relative to an airflow direction into the fan. The nacelle has a forwardmost edge defining an inlet length from the forwardmost edge to a leading edge of a fan blade of the plurality of fan blades. A ratio of inlet length to fan diameter is between 0.20 and 0.45. A nacelle inner surface defines a nacelle flowpath. The nacelle flowpath has a convex throat portion and a concave diffusion portion between the throat portion and the leading edge of the fan blade at a bottommost portion of the nacelle.

Blower assembly for use in an air handling system and method for assembling the same

A blower assembly includes a housing including an inner shell and an outer shell that define a flow passage therebetween. The inner shell also at least partially defines a cavity. The blower assembly also includes a fan coupled within the housing such that the fan also at least partially defines the cavity. The blower assembly further includes a motor configured to rotate about an axis. The motor is coupled to the inner shell and is positioned within the cavity radially inward of the flow passage.

Blower and outdoor unit of air conditioner comprising same

Provided are a blower, capable of suppressing noise occurring in a stator while significantly improving blowing efficiency, and an outdoor unit using the same. The present disclosure comprises: a bell mouth part spaced apart at a predetermined distance in the radial direction with respect to an outer circumferential end of a propeller fan; and a diffuser part installed on the downstream side of the bell mouth part, and having a flow path area which is enlarged from the upstream side toward the downstream side with a larger magnification rate than the magnification rate of the flow path area in the downstream end of the bell mouth part; and a stator part having a plurality of stators, wherein the stator part is arranged within the diffuser part.

Columnar air moving devices, systems and methods
11236766 · 2022-02-01 · ·

An air moving device includes a housing member, an impeller assembly, and a nozzle assembly. The nozzle assembly can include one or more angled vanes set an angle with respect to a central axis of the air moving device. The air moving device can output a column of moving air having an oblong and/or rectangular cross-section. A dispersion pattern of the column of moving air upon the floor of an enclosure in which the air moving device is installed can have an oblong and/or rectangular shape. The dimensions of the dispersion pattern may be varied by moving the air moving device toward or away from the floor, and/or by changing the angles of the stator vanes within the nozzle assembly.
